Abstract :
Structure and stability properties of the diatomic magnesium dication are studied by multireference configuration interaction methods within the Born–Oppenheimer approximation. Computing and investigating the potential energy curves of low-lying states, the electronic ground state 1 Σ g + and several excited states of Mg 2 2 + are shown to support many vibrational levels that are almost stable against dissociative tunneling.
